Product Overview

Esterase is mainly divided into non-specific esterase (non-specific esterase), esterase (lipase), cholinesterase (choli-esterase), each kind of esterase can often hydrolyze many different substrates, a variety of different esterases can hydrolyze the same substrate, so this series of esterases is known as the non-specific esterases, non-specific esterases, suitable pH The suitable pH of non-specific esterases is 5.0-8.0, and they are localized in lysosomes and endoplasmic reticulum, with high enzyme activity in liver, kidney, pancreas and small intestine, and the monocyte-phagocyte system of monocytes, macrophages, and dendritic cells are also rich in non-specific esterases.

α-Naphthol acetate esterase (α-NAE method) staining solution is also known as non-specific esterase staining solution, the principle is that the non-specific esterase in the cell will be hydrolyzed by α-acetate naphthol to produce α-naphthol, α-naphthol and then coupled with diazonium salts, generating an insoluble colored precipitate, which is localized in the cytoplasm, the staining solution is not specific for esterase staining, so it is also known as non-specific esterase staining solution, which can be used for blood, bone marrow, or cells. It can be used for non-specific esterase staining of blood, bone marrow or cell smears, frozen sections, and can also be used for sodium fluoride inhibition test.
